CHEESE & OLIVE APPETIZER TREE



Cheese & Olive Appetizer Tree image

Star-shaped cheese "ornaments" adorn an edible evergreen fashioned from pimiento-stuffed and Kalamata olives.

Provided by By Betty Crocker Kitchens

Categories     Gifts & Decor

Time 55m

Yield 30

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 bottle (10 oz) small pimiento-stuffed olives
1 bottle (11 oz) large pimiento-stuffed olives
6 oz pitted Kalamata or ripe olives
1 block (1 lb) Colby cheese
1 package (125-count) toothpicks
1 cone shape (9 inches tall) green or white floral foam
Rosemary sprigs, if desired

Steps:

  • Drain olives. Cut block of cheese horizontally into 2 pieces, each about 1/2 inch thick. Cut cheese with 1-inch star-shape canapé cutter. Cover cheese stars with plastic wrap.
  • Break toothpicks in half as needed; push each olive onto toothpick half. Starting at bottom of cone, insert toothpicks until they stay securely in place. Continue placing olives in random order on tree, varying sizes and leaving spaces for the cheese stars. (For stability of the tree, place most of the larger olives near the bottom.)
  • Push each cheese star onto toothpick half; insert into cone among the olives. Top tree with a cheese star that has been inserted horizontally on toothpick between points of star. Insert rosemary sprigs randomly between olives and cheese. Cover loosely and refrigerate no longer than 8 hours before serving.

CHEESE AND CRACKERS CHRISTMAS TREE



Cheese and Crackers Christmas Tree image

Add extra flair to your holiday spread with this impressive cheese-and-cracker Christmas tree that's actually very easy to make. Serve it with extra crackers on the side.

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     appetizer

Time 1h

Yield 8 to 10 servings

Number Of Ingredients 13

Two 8-ounce blocks cream cheese, at room temperature
2 tablespoons Worcestershire sauce
1 1/2 teaspoons grated lemon zest
5 cups shredded white Cheddar (about 16 ounces)
Kosher salt
1 pretzel rod
1/3 cup finely chopped fresh parsley, plus more for dusting
1/2 cup pretzel sticks (about 40 pieces)
1/2 cup mini buttery crackers (about 45 pieces)
1/4 cup sliced almonds
2 tablespoons pomegranate seeds
2 tablespoons grated Parmesan
Crackers, for serving

Steps:

  • Put the cream cheese, Worcestershire sauce, lemon zest, shredded Cheddar and 1 teaspoon salt in the bowl of a stand mixer fitted with the paddle attachment and mix until thoroughly combined, scraping down the sides with a rubber spatula as needed.
  • Mound about 1/4 cup of the cheese mixture on a serving plate and insert the pretzel rod vertically (the pretzel will help to hold up the structure). Add more of the cheese mixture, forming it around the pretzel rod and into a cone shape about 6 inches wide and 10 inches tall.
  • Press the chopped parsley into the surface of the cheese tree to make it green, making sure to cover all the white areas. Chill in the refrigerator until firm, about 30 minutes.
  • Insert the pretzel sticks, mini butter crackers and almonds all over the tree, angled downward to create "branches". Take care to alternate the ingredients to add variety and depth. As you decorate the top, break the pretzel sticks in half so they are proportional to the size of the tree. Top the tree with one sliced almond for the "star". Tuck the pomegranate seeds in between the branches for festive "lights". Dust the edges with more finely chopped fresh parsley and grated Parmesan "snow". Serve with crackers on the side.

CHRISTMAS CHEESE TREE APPETIZER



Christmas Cheese Tree Appetizer image

Pretty little Christmas tree made out of homemade cheese dip/spread coated with chopped parsley to make it green, and decorated with cherry tomatoes, pimiento stuffed green olives, cheese stars and lemon peel for "garland". Serve with stacks of crackers around the tree as "presents". Makes a GREAT centerpiece!

Provided by Wildflour

Categories     Christmas

Time 45m

Yield 10-12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 12

12 ounces cream cheese, softened
3 cups shredded cheddar cheese (12 oz.)
1/4 cup red bell pepper, chopped tiny
1/4 cup finely chopped onion
1 tablespoon lemon juice
1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
1 1/4 cups chopped fresh parsley, more if needed
10 cherry tomatoes, halved
15 -20 pimento stuffed olives
15 -20 slices cheddar cheese, stars cut them yourself from cheddar or buy them bagged and pre-cut about 1-inch in size
1 lemon, rind of, cut peel into long thin strips letting them curl
assorted cracker

Steps:

  • In bowl, combine well the first 6 ingredients.
  • Place on plate and with hands shape into an 8" tall cone-shape.
  • Press chopped parsley on "tree" all over to make it green.
  • With small star-shaped cookie cutter, cut approximately 1" stars out of slices of cheese. (You can make some of them bells or circles if you want.).
  • Stick about 40-50 or so toothpicks halfway (or a little more)all over evenly spaced into tree.
  • Stick "decorations"(cheese stars, cherry tomato halves round side out, and olives) onto toothpicks.
  • Drape lemon peel around tree, spiraling downward, to resemble garland.
  • Cut a larger cheese star for top of tree.
  • Place assorted crackers in stacks around base of tree for "presents".

CHEESE/GRAPE APPETIZERS



Cheese/Grape Appetizers image

These small bites are well worth the time they take. Serve them as part of an antipasto platter or as a cheese course alongside your favorite wine. -Eleanor Grofvert, Kalamazoo, Michigan

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Appetizers

Time 45m

Yield about 5 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 7

4 ounces sliced almonds (about 1 cup)
1 package (8 ounces) cream cheese, softened
2 ounces crumbled blue cheese, room temperature
2 tablespoons minced fresh parsley
2 tablespoons heavy whipping cream, room temperature
Appetizer skewers or toothpicks
1 to 1-1/4 pounds seedless red or green grapes, rinsed and patted dry

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 275°. Pulse almonds in a food processor until finely chopped (do not overprocess). Spread in a 15x10x1-in. pan; bake until golden brown, 6-9 minutes, stirring occasionally. Transfer to a shallow bowl; cool slightly., In another bowl, mix cream cheese, blue cheese, parsley and cream until blended. Insert a skewer into each grape. Roll grapes in cheese mixture, then in almonds; place on waxed paper-lined baking sheets. Refrigerate, covered, until serving.
